A Clear Structure Enhances Discoverability

An organized site structure benefits both users and search engines. Well-linked, easy-to-navigate pages support faster indexing. Logical grouping of products and collections helps shoppers browse smoothly. For example, an online store working with a Shopify SEO Consultant might restructure its collections and navigation to highlight bestsellers or seasonal items, making them more visible to both users and search engines.

Search engines favor stores that make navigation simple. This includes clean URLs, internal linking, and clear hierarchies. With these elements in place, product and category pages can appear in more relevant searches, leading to greater exposure.

Strategic Keywords Attract Ready-to-Buy Visitors

Understanding how customers search is key to showing up at the right time. A thoughtful keyword strategy helps match pages to search queries with purchase intent. By using terms that reflect what people are truly looking for, e-commerce sites attract traffic that is more likely to convert. From product titles to meta descriptions and collection headings, aligning content with strategic terms increases visibility. Unique Content Builds Value and Confidence

Quality content that’s shareable adds depth to product pages. Instead of repeating generic descriptions, tailored copy gives shoppers helpful information that encourages decisions. Well-written content can also answer common questions and offer guidance that builds trust.

Search engines respond positively to valuable content. When product pages contain clear, informative details, they are more likely to perform well in rankings. This approach not only helps search engines but also supports a richer user experience.

Updated Links and URLs Keep Stores Performing Smoothly

As stores grow and product lines evolve, maintaining clean links becomes essential. Redirects ensure that shoppers are always led to the right place, even when older pages are changed or retired. This keeps traffic flowing and supports strong SEO performance. Consistent, keyword-friendly URLs are another helpful element. They make it easier for search engines to understand the page and for users to remember or share links. A well-maintained URL strategy contributes to a more cohesive store overall.
